Freepik
    pumpjack silhouette petroleum production and trade oil industry downward chart arrow falling price crisis concept oil pumps drilling rig world map background horizontal copy space

    Pumpjack silhouette petroleum production and trade oil industry downward chart arrow falling price crisis concept oil pumps drilling rig world map background horizontal copy space

    Related tags: